[Minor bug] Distress label icon won't disappear
Posted: Thu Oct 04, 2012 9:27 pm
by Orso
As the subject says: jump to a beacon with a "Distress" signal on it, do what you find in it, then when your FTL Engine is ready click "Jump". Once you get back to the astral map, instead of disappear, the "Distress" label will still be alongside the little blue square (=visited) of the beacon.

For reference, I can both verify that I've seen this as well, and also state that the "Distress" tag
does go away as soon as you jump to another sector. So, it does not persist after jumping, but prior to actually jumping, but after "doing" whatever Distressed thing there is at the beacon, it does still claim to be "Distressed" before you jump.
So, not sure if bug or working as intended.
